Transaction 86c5772695a8ecc24e990913e63167080a499792d1f76878921920791c13b753
1 Input
1 Output
-
86c5772695a8ecc24e990913e63167080a499792d1f76878921920791c13b753:0
- value
- 109707957
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ba443526eb421f5a40b07f3b82b2cb40ce39fad
- address
- bc1qfwjyx5nwkssltfqtqlems2evksxw88adhqlws3